The BF316C comprehensive test bench is an equipment that integrates electronic control of high-pressure common rail oil pump, common rail pipe, fuel injector, medium pressure common rail fuel injector, and unit pump nozzle detection. It can detect and test electronic high-pressure common rail systems such as BOSCH/DELPHI/DENSO/SIEMENS, medium pressure common rail injectors such as CAT, and individual pump nozzles such as CUMMINS/DELPHI.
This device uses the Windows operating system, with a simple and clear control interface that can control parameters such as injection pressure, pulse width, frequency, and metering valve duty cycle. Good stability and long service life.
The control system, hardware circuit, and software system of the test bench have been newly developed and constructed, with innovative circuit and software programming that can be remotely controlled and upgraded with just one click online.
Main Features:
1. Detect various solenoid valve injectors and piezoelectric injectors, including dual solenoid valve injectors, and have the function of detecting injection response time (BIP).
2. Detect various common rail oil pumps.
3. Detect HEUI injectors such as Caterpillar C7/C9/C-9, C3126, and various unit pumps and pump nozzles, including Cummins dual pulse M11, Delphi dual solenoid valve E3, and have the function of detecting fuel injection response time (BIP).
4. Check the resistance and inductance of the solenoid valve.
5. Detect the resistance and capacitance of piezoelectric fuel injectors.
6. Can detect and generate compensation codes for Bosch, Denso, Delphi, Cummins, and Siemens fuel injectors.
7. One click online software upgrade and remote assistance for operation
Features:
1. Real time control of industrial computers, convenient and fast Windows operating system
2. The fuel measurement, rail pressure, pulse width, speed, temperature, etc. are all displayed through a 19 inch touch screen
3. Built in over 7600 types of common rail injector data, over 1000 types of common rail pump data, over 400 types of individual pump nozzle data, and multiple types of medium pressure injector data for testing and querying
4. The device can be connected to the internet, and the control system software can be upgraded online with just one click, providing remote assistance to solve customers' worries.
5. Users can customize parameters such as rail pressure, pulse width, speed, and fuel quantity
6. Intelligent algorithm, open-loop control, installation of DRV valve, more precise rail pressure control, more stable pressure, and ultra-high pressure protection function
7. Adopting two-stage filtration for fuel supply, in compliance with Euro III standards
8. Short circuit protection function of the test bench
9. Automatic control of experimental oil temperature
10. The test bench is equipped with two fuel supply motors for diesel and engine oil, as well as two fuel tanks, which control the oil circuit separately
11. Equipped with specialized fixtures for detecting common rail pumps and injectors
12. Equipped with a new cam box and matching adapter
13. Equipped with special fixtures for Caterpillar medium pressure fuel injectors
14. Switching between Chinese, English and other language interfaces
15. Safety protection design, safe and easy operation
Function:
1. Testing scope: Fuel injectors and common rail pumps from brands such as BOSCH, DENSO, DELPHI, SIEMENS, etc
2. Testing the sealing performance of high-pressure common rail injectors and observing their atomization effect
3. Measure the high-speed fuel quantity of the high-pressure common rail injector
4. Measure the medium speed fuel quantity of the high-pressure common rail injector
5. Measure the idle fuel quantity of the high-pressure common rail injector
6. Measure the pre injection quantity of the high-pressure common rail injector
7. Measure the return oil volume of the high-pressure common rail injector
8. Can perform high-pressure flushing on high-pressure common rail injectors
9. Can detect common rail pumps such as Bosch and Denso HPO
10. Detectable piezoelectric crystal fuel injector
12. Can detect nozzles of individual pumps such as Cummins, Delphi, Caterpillar, etc
13. Can detect Carter C7 and C9 medium pressure fuel injectors
14. Can detect the resistance and inductance of the fuel injector
15. Can detect the response time of fuel injectors
16. Can generate compensation codes for fuel injectors such as Bosch, Denso, Delphi, Cummins, etc
17. Can detect the dynamic stroke of Bosch 110 and 120 fuel injectors
Technical parameters:
|
Test bench name and model |
BF316C electronic control diesel engine fuel injection system test bench |
|
Main motor output power |
11KW |
|
Diesel low-pressure fuel supply motor power |
0.55KW |
|
Engine oil supply motor power |
2.2KW |
|
host power supply |
Three phase 380V/50HZ |
|
Test bench speed |
0-3000 revolutions per minute |
|
Main shaft steering |
Forward/Reverse (Adjustable) |
|
Continuous fuel injection frequency |
0-1000 times |
|
Rail pressure |
0~2600 bar |
|
pulse width |
100~3000μs |
|
Flow measurement accuracy |
0.1ml |
|
Test oil filtration accuracy |
Less than 5 μ m |
|
Oil temperature control |
40 ± 2 ℃ (diesel) 48 ± 2 ℃ (engine oil) |
|
Fuel tank capacity |
50L (diesel) 20L (engine oil) |
|
Temperature cooling method |
axial flow fan |
|
Test bench size |
1730*1000*1850(mm) |
|
weight |
800kg |
